The start of the Brazil vs Argentina FIFA World Cup Qualifiers match at the iconic Maracana stadium was delayed due to a fight between fans on Wednesday. The match had be delayed by 30 minutes due to the incident.

Both teams were lining up for national anthems when fans of the both countries got engaged in a fight at the stadium.

The players were told to leave the field due to security reasons as the authorities did not feel safe to start the Brazil vs Argentina match.

It is reported that the brawl started when Brazil fans started booing Argentine National anthem. The local police tried to intervene but the brawl started getting bigger. The World Champions had to leave the field after that.

It was nearly after 25 minutes that the teams got back to the ground and the match started at 6.30 am IST, thirty minutes later than the official scheduled time.

Argentine goalkeeper Emiliano Martinez was seen getting into the brawl as well as he tried to reach some fans in the crowd.

Argentina are currently topping the points table of FIFA World Cup Qualifiers with 13 points and one loss in the qualifiers till now.
